Subject: Re: [PATCH bpf-next v12 3/5] bpf: Add helper to detect indirect jump targets
Date: Fri, 03 Apr 2026 14:02:47 -0400	[thread overview]
Message-ID: <DHJPU2PATPEF.1QNVY25530KTK@etsalapatis.com> (raw)
In-Reply-To: <20260403132811.753894-4-xukuohai@huaweicloud.com>

On Fri Apr 3, 2026 at 9:28 AM EDT, Xu Kuohai wrote:
> From: Xu Kuohai <xukuohai@huawei.com>
>
> Introduce helper bpf_insn_is_indirect_target to check whether a BPF
> instruction is an indirect jump target.
>
> Since the verifier knows which instructions are indirect jump targets,
> add a new flag indirect_target to struct bpf_insn_aux_data to mark
> them. The verifier sets this flag when verifying an indirect jump target
> instruction, and the helper checks the flag to determine whether an
> instruction is an indirect jump target.

> diff --git a/include/linux/bpf.h b/include/linux/bpf.h
> index 05b34a6355b0..90760e250865 100644
> --- a/include/linux/bpf.h
> +++ b/include/linux/bpf.h
> @@ -1541,6 +1541,8 @@ bool bpf_has_frame_pointer(unsigned long ip);
>  int bpf_jit_charge_modmem(u32 size);
>  void bpf_jit_uncharge_modmem(u32 size);
>  bool bpf_prog_has_trampoline(const struct bpf_prog *prog);
> +bool bpf_insn_is_indirect_target(const struct bpf_verifier_env *env, const struct bpf_prog *prog,
> +				 int insn_idx);
>  #else
>  static inline int bpf_trampoline_link_prog(struct bpf_tramp_link *link,
>  					   struct bpf_trampoline *tr,
> diff --git a/include/linux/bpf_verifier.h b/include/linux/bpf_verifier.h
> index b129e0aaee20..cc53877639a5 100644
> --- a/include/linux/bpf_verifier.h
> +++ b/include/linux/bpf_verifier.h
> @@ -578,16 +578,17 @@ struct bpf_insn_aux_data {
>  
>  	/* below fields are initialized once */
>  	unsigned int orig_idx; /* original instruction index */
> -	bool jmp_point;
> -	bool prune_point;
> +	u32 jmp_point:1;
> +	u32 prune_point:1;
>  	/* ensure we check state equivalence and save state checkpoint and
>  	 * this instruction, regardless of any heuristics
>  	 */
> -	bool force_checkpoint;
> +	u32 force_checkpoint:1;
>  	/* true if instruction is a call to a helper function that
>  	 * accepts callback function as a parameter.
>  	 */
> -	bool calls_callback;
> +	u32 calls_callback:1;
> +	u32 indirect_target:1; /* if it is an indirect jump target */
>  	/*
>  	 * CFG strongly connected component this instruction belongs to,
>  	 * zero if it is a singleton SCC.
> diff --git a/kernel/bpf/core.c b/kernel/bpf/core.c
> index 093ab0f68c81..439575fa6976 100644
> --- a/kernel/bpf/core.c
> +++ b/kernel/bpf/core.c
> @@ -1570,6 +1570,15 @@ struct bpf_prog *bpf_jit_blind_constants(struct bpf_verifier_env *env, struct bp
>  	clone->blinded = 1;
>  	return clone;
>  }
> +
> +bool bpf_insn_is_indirect_target(const struct bpf_verifier_env *env, const struct bpf_prog *prog,
> +				 int insn_idx)
> +{
> +	if (!env)
> +		return false;
> +	insn_idx += prog->aux->subprog_start;
> +	return env->insn_aux_data[insn_idx].indirect_target;
> +}
>  #endif /* CONFIG_BPF_JIT */
>  
>  /* Base function for offset calculation. Needs to go into .text section,
> diff --git a/kernel/bpf/verifier.c b/kernel/bpf/verifier.c
> index 5084a754a748..e078e6ad5b00 100644
> --- a/kernel/bpf/verifier.c
> +++ b/kernel/bpf/verifier.c
> @@ -4049,6 +4049,11 @@ static bool is_jmp_point(struct bpf_verifier_env *env, int insn_idx)
>  	return env->insn_aux_data[insn_idx].jmp_point;
>  }
>  
> +static void mark_indirect_target(struct bpf_verifier_env *env, int idx)
> +{
> +	env->insn_aux_data[idx].indirect_target = true;
> +}
> +
>  #define LR_FRAMENO_BITS	3
>  #define LR_SPI_BITS	6
>  #define LR_ENTRY_BITS	(LR_SPI_BITS + LR_FRAMENO_BITS + 1)
> @@ -21227,12 +21232,14 @@ static int check_indirect_jump(struct bpf_verifier_env *env, struct bpf_insn *in
>  	}
>  
>  	for (i = 0; i < n - 1; i++) {
> +		mark_indirect_target(env, env->gotox_tmp_buf->items[i]);
>  		other_branch = push_stack(env, env->gotox_tmp_buf->items[i],
>  					  env->insn_idx, env->cur_state->speculative);
>  		if (IS_ERR(other_branch))
>  			return PTR_ERR(other_branch);
>  	}
>  	env->insn_idx = env->gotox_tmp_buf->items[n-1];
> +	mark_indirect_target(env, env->insn_idx);
>  	return 0;
>  }
>  
> @@ -22158,6 +22165,17 @@ static void adjust_insn_aux_data(struct bpf_verifier_env *env,
>  		data[i].seen = old_seen;
>  		data[i].zext_dst = insn_has_def32(insn + i);
>  	}
> +
> +	/* The indirect_target flag of the original instruction was moved to the last of the
> +	 * new instructions by the above memmove and memset, but the indirect jump target is
> +	 * actually the first instruction, so move it back. This also matches with the behavior
> +	 * of bpf_insn_array_adjust(), which preserves xlated_off to point to the first new
> +	 * instruction.
> +	 */
> +	if (data[off + cnt - 1].indirect_target) {
> +		data[off].indirect_target = 1;
> +		data[off + cnt - 1].indirect_target = 0;
> +	}
>  }
>  
>  static void adjust_subprog_starts(struct bpf_verifier_env *env, u32 off, u32 len)
